Moonshot AI is set to release its Kimi K3 model for public download, a significant move that underscores the growing competition in the AI sector. The model, which features 2.8 trillion parameters, is touted as the world’s largest open-weight AI model, challenging U.S. dominance in the field.1

The release is scheduled for July 27, and it will allow developers to download, modify, and host the technology, enhancing Moonshot's influence in the global open software community. This comes at a time when U.S. officials express concerns over China's rapid advancements in AI technology.

Founder Yang Zhilin emphasized the importance of openness, stating that he aims to attract users by offering greater accessibility compared to U.S. proprietary systems. The initial announcement of Kimi K3 led to a sell-off in AI-related stocks, indicating that Chinese models are increasingly competitive with their U.S. counterparts.

In addition to its impressive parameter count, K3 features a one-million-token context window, allowing it to handle extensive documents or codebases in a single prompt. Daily sales at Moonshot have reportedly surged at least sixfold since the model's debut, reflecting strong market interest and demand.3

As the AI landscape evolves, the implications of Kimi K3's release could reshape the competitive dynamics between U.S. and Chinese technology firms, particularly in the realm of open-source AI development.
